Babar Azam (Photo Source: Getty Images) Babar Azam is currently going through a bad phase in his career. He could not play a single big innings in both the matches of the Test series against Bangladesh. Fans are seen trolling him fiercely on social media. Meanwhile, former chief selector of Pakistan cricket team Mohammad Wasim has made big revelations about Babar Azam. Wasim told that as a captain, Babar was very stubborn and whenever the selection committee made changes in the team, he used to get upset. Babar Azam was not ready to accept the change- Mohammad Wasim While talking on Cricket Pakistan, Mohammad Wasim said, It was very painful to explain to him the benefits of change. He was very stubborn and I crossed my limits to involve him in some decisions. He was not ready to accept change. The Pakistan Cricket Board appointed Babar Azam as the captain of all formats in 2020. Under Babar’s captaincy, the team reached the semi-finals of the T20 World Cup 2021 and the final of 2022. But then he resigned from the captaincy after the team’s poor performance in the ODI World Cup 2023. Although the board handed over the captaincy of white-ball cricket back to Babar Azam ahead of the T20 World Cup 2024, the team’s performance was disappointing. Pakistan was eliminated after the group stage round after losing matches against India and USA. Mohammad Wasim further said that the four coaches had given the names of some players who were not right for the team. They tried to remove those players from the team, but the management called them back. I won’t take names, but four coaches said that some players are cancer for the team. If they are part of the team, Pakistan cannot win. I tried to remove them from the team, but the management called them back. Mohammad Wasim has served as the chief selector of the Pakistan Men’s Cricket Team from December 2020 to December 2022. Wasim is currently serving as the head coach of the Pakistan Women’s team.
